January 2024 by Bruno Sultanum
Great experience. Allan was the instructor and he's awesome. Level 1 is good for 4 and 5 year olds. Level 2 is good for a 5 yo that is into climbing but can be scary for some kids. He winter discount is a good opportunity to check it out if you are not sure the kiddos will enjoy it.

April 2022 by Lisa E.
I highly recommend this for kids and adults. Will and Nathan were so very kind to my nephew it just made his day. We enjoyed being able to tackle the junior course when we thought we could conquer the Treetop version. Plan on 3 hours with training and the course itself.
